Tasty Combo Tuna Salmon Loaf Recipe


  • Author: Jessica kimberly
  • Total Time: 55 minutes
  • Yield: 6-8 servings 1x

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up cooked salmon (flaked)
  • 1 cup canned tuna (drained and flaked)
  • 1 cup breadcrumbs (plain or seasoned)
  • 2 large eggs (beaten)
  • 1 small onion (finely chopped)
  • 2 cloves garlic (minced)
  • 1/4 cup fresh parsley (chopped)
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ese (optional)
  • 1/4 cup milk or cream
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ard
  • 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t (or to taste)
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
  • Nonstick spray or butter (for greasing the pan)

Instructions

1. Preheat the oven:

Set your oven to 375°F (190°C) and grease a loaf pan with non-stick spray or butter.

2. Prepare the fish:

Drain and flake 1 cup of canned tuna and 1 cup of cooked salmon. Ensure the fish is evenly broken up to avoid large chunks in the loaf.

3. Mix the ingredients:

In a large mixing bowl, combine the flaked tuna and salmon with 1 cup of breadcrumbs, 2 beaten eggs, 1 finely chopped small onion, 2 minced garlic cloves, 1/4 cup fresh parsley, 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ese (optional), 1/4 cup milk or cream, 1 tablespoon lemon juice, and 1 teaspoon Dijon mustard. Add 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ika, 1/2 teaspoon salt, and 1/4 teaspoon black pepper to taste.

4. Combine the mixture:

Use your hands or a spoon to mix the ingredients thoroughly until well-combined.

5. Transfer to the pan:

Spoon the mixture into the prepared loaf pan, pressing it down gently to ensure it’s packed evenly.

6. Baking the Salmon Tuna Loaf

Baking the salmon tuna loaf is a crucial step to achieving that perfect golden crust.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C) and bake the loaf for 30-40 minutes. Keep an eye on it—once the top turns golden brown and a toothpick comes out clean, your loaf is ready. Let it rest before slicing for the best texture.
